專利名稱:被動掃描裝置、系統和方法
技術領域:
本文所述的各實施例一般涉及無線通信技術,包括用于執行被動掃描同時與 接入點相關聯的裝置、系統和方法。
背景信息
根據電氣與電子工程師協會802.11規范操作的無線設備可向接入點認證其自 身,隨后通過注冊為網絡上的節點來建立與該接入點的"關聯"。該無線關聯過程 可以類似于在有線環境中將工作站的網絡電纜插入到網絡端口(例如,集線器、交 換機或路由器上的端口)。關于IEEE802.il標準的其它信息,請參閱"正EE Standards for Information Technology — Telecommunications and Information Exchange between Systems -- Local and Metropolitan Area Network -- Specific Requirements -- Part 11: Wireless LAN Medium Access Control(MAC) and Physical Layer(PHY), ISO/IEC 8802-11: 1999 (用于信息技術的IEEE標準一系統間的電信和信息交換一局域網和 城域網一特殊要求一部分11:無線LAN媒體訪問控制(MAC)和物理層(PHY), ISO/正C 8802-11: 1999)"和相關的修改。
然而,因為連續的關聯可取決于射頻(RF)信號條件,所以無線關聯比有線連 接更易斷開。因此,當RF噪聲電平、信號強度或其它RF信號參數改變時,無線 設備變為解除關聯(dis-associated)。同樣,改變RF信號條件可導致一個或多個 另外的接入點(除當前關聯的接入點外)可被檢測到。因此,無線設備可在進行的基 礎上評估工作頻帶內的信號強度(或信噪比),并可能改變與其相關聯的接入點("重 新關聯")。本領域中稱為"被動掃描"的這個過程可對從另外的接入點接收到的 信標分組操作。
然而,對于另外的接入點的被動掃描可能花費相當長的時間,尤其是對于包 括多個信道的活動頻帶。在5GHz頻帶中,例如,假設典型的信標間隔是約100毫 秒,則被動掃描30個信道可花費3秒或更長時間。因為無線設備可將被動掃描操 作與維持當前關聯所需的處理交替進行,所以后臺的對活動頻帶的完全被動掃描可
能需要一分鐘或更長時間來完成。因此,如果在發現另外的接入點之前當前的關聯 因劣化的RF信號條件斷開,則活動語音或數據連接可能超時并被丟棄。
附圖簡述
圖1是根據本發明的各實施例的裝置和系統的框圖。
圖2是示出根據本發明的各實施例的幾種方法的流程圖。
圖3是根據本發明的各實施例的制品的框圖。
詳細描述
圖1包括根據本發明的各實施例的裝置100和系統160的框圖。各實施例可 以用于減少執行對另外的接入點的后臺被動掃描所需的時間段,同時維持與當前接 入點的關聯。裝置100可包括處理多鏈無線局域網(WLAN)節點110中的分組108 的媒體訪問控制(MAC)模塊106。裝置100還可包括WLAN節點110中的第一接 收鏈114。第一接收鏈114可耦合到MAC模塊106以維持涉及WLAN節點110 的WLAN關聯118,如與第一接入點122的關聯。
裝置100還可包括耦合到MAC模塊106、與第一接收鏈114搭配的第二接收 鏈124。即,第二接收鏈124可被包括在WLAN節點110中,并可以不被分配到 參與WLAN關聯118。應注意,當在根據IEEE802.il規范的傳統模式中操作時, 多輸入多輸出(MIMO)設備可具有一個或多個不使用的接收鏈,并且不使用的接收 鏈中的一個可包括第二接收鏈124。
相關器處理器130可耦合到第二接收鏈124。相關器處理器130可包括處理器、 處理器的部分,或利用從其它處理器得到的處理周期來操作。因此,在裝置100 的不同實施例中,相關器處理器130在處理能力上可以不同。例如,相關器處理器 130可實質上包括用于維持WLAN關聯118的主數字信號處理器(DSP)132的復制 物。或者,相關器處理器BO可包括能力較差的信標前同步碼相關器,可能包括能 夠識別和標識用于被動掃描目的的信標分組134的有限功能的設備。
相關器處理器130可在第一接收鏈114維持與第一接入點122的WLAN關聯 118的期間被動掃描一個或多個第二接入點136。第二接入點136可以是涉及 WLAN節點110的WLAN關聯的非參與者。裝置100的某些實施例可包括耦合到 第二接收鏈124的壓控振蕩器(VCO)140,以控制接收鏈被動掃描頻率146。
可實現其它實施例。例如,系統160可包括裝置IOO中的一個或多個,包括
如上所述的用于處理WLAN節點110中的108中的分組的媒體訪問控制(MAC)模 塊106、用于維持涉及WLAN節點110的WLAN關聯118的第一接收鏈114、第 二接收鏈124以及相關器處理器B0。系統160還可包括耦合到第二接收鏈124的 全向天線168,以接收來自一個或多個第二接入點136的一個或多個信標分組134。 MAC模塊136可耦合到相關器處理器130,并且相關器處理器130可被動掃 描第二接入點136,其中第二接入點136是WLAN關聯136中的非參與者。可將 相關器處理器130編程為識別從第二接入點136接收的信標分組134。可在小于10 秒的時間內在WLAN節點110所配置到的WLAN頻帶中的所有信道上執行被動掃 描。
上述組件中的任一個可以用幾種方式來實現,包括經由軟件。因此,裝置100;
媒體訪問控制器(MAC)模塊106;分組108, 134;無線局域網(WLAN)節點110; 接收鏈114, 124; WLAN關聯118;接入點122, 136;相關器處理器130;數字 信號處理器(DSP)132;壓控振蕩器(VCO)140;頻率146;系統160;和天線168此 處都可被表征為"模塊"。
根據裝置100和系統160的設計者所期望的,并在對各實施例的特定實現適 當時,模塊可包括硬件電路、單或多處理器電路、存儲器電路、軟件程序模塊和對 象、固件及其組合。因此,模塊可被包括在系統操作模擬包中,如軟件電信號模擬
包、功率使用和分配模擬包、電容-電感模擬包、功率/熱耗散模擬包、信號傳輸-接收模擬包或用于模擬各種可能的實施例的操作的軟件和硬件的任意組合。例如, 這些模擬可用于設計、表征或測試這些實施例。
還應理解,各實施例的裝置和系統可用于除利用備用接收鏈和相關器處理器 來減小執行對另外的接入點的后臺被動掃描所需的時間外的應用。因此,本發明的 各實施例不限于此。裝置100和系統160的說明旨在提供對各實施例的結構的一般 的理解,并不打算用作可利用本文所述的結構的裝置和系統的全部元件和特征的完 整描述。
可包括各實施例新穎裝置和系統的應用包括用于高速計算機的電子電路、通 信和信號處理電路、調制解調器、單或多處理器模塊、單或多嵌入式處理器、數據 開關以及包括多層、多芯片模塊的專用模塊。這種裝置和系統還作為子組件被包括 在諸如電視機、蜂窩電話、個人計算機、工作站、收音機、視頻播放器、交通工具 及其它等各種電子系統內。某些實施例可包括多種方法。
圖2是示出根據本發明的各實施例的幾種方法211的流程圖。 一種這樣的方
法可在框231處以根據1EEE802.11規范操作多鏈WLAN節點開始,并在框237處 以利用多鏈WLAN節點中的第一接收鏈來維持WLAN關聯繼續。
方法211還可包括在框245處當WLAN節點以小于約每小時5千米的速率移 動時允許WLAN節點在不丟棄諸如互聯網協議語音電話對話之類的會話的前提下 進行重新關聯。這約是移動電話用戶在散步時移動的速度。這可通過在框251處在 第一接收鏈維持WLAN關聯期間,對除當前WLAN關聯中涉及的接入點外的一個 或多個接入點進行被動掃描來實現。
被動掃描操作可利用WLAN節點中與第一接收鏈搭配的第二接收鏈,其中第 二接收鏈未被分配成參與WLAN關聯。方法211可在框257處以制止進入(例如, 拖延)功率節省模式同時執行被動掃描來繼續,并可包括在框265處在復位狀態下 維持由WLAN節點發送的媒體訪問控制首部中的功率管理位。方法211也可包括 在框269處在檢測到最小數量的接入點后選擇性地禁用被動掃描。
方法211可在框271處以將WLAN節點與WLAN關聯解除關聯來繼續,并 可在框279處以將WLAN節點與接入點中的一個相關聯來結束。
本文所述的方法不必以所述的順序或任何特定的順序來執行。然而,關于本 文標識的方法所述的各動作能夠以重復、串行或并行的方式來執行。可以用一個或 多個載波的形式來發送和接收包括參數、命令、操作數和其它數據的信息。
本領域的普通技術人員將理解可從基于計算機的系統中的計算機可讀介質中 啟動軟件程序以執行該軟件程序中所定義的功能的方式。可采用各種編程語言來創 建一個或多個被設計成實現和執行本文公開的方法的軟件程序。程序可利用諸如 Java或0++之類的面向對象的語言以面向對象的格式來結構化。或者,程序可利 用諸如匯編語言或C之類的過程語言以面向過程的格式來結構化。軟件組件可利 用本領域的技術人員公知的多種機制來通信,如應用程序接口或包括遠程過程調用 的進程間通信技術。各實施例的教示不限于任何特定的編程語言或環境。因此,可 實現其它實施例。
圖3是根據本發明的各實施例的制品385的框圖。這些實施例的例子可包括 計算機、存儲器系統、磁或光盤、某一其它存儲設備或任何類型的電子設備或系統。 制品385可包括耦合到諸如存儲器389(例如,包括電、光或電磁導體的存儲器)之 類的機器可訪問介質的一個或多個處理器387。介質可包含相關聯的信息391(例 如,計算機程序指令、數據或兩者),該信息在訪問時導致機器(例如,處理器387) 利用多鏈WLAN節點中的第一接收鏈來維持無線局域網(WLAN)關聯。
其它活動可包括在第一接收鏈維持WLAN關聯期間利用WLAN節點中與第 一接收鏈搭配的第二接收鏈被動掃描至少一個接入點,其中第二接收鏈未被分配成 參與WLAN關聯。另外的活動可包括在檢測到最小數量的接入點后選擇性地禁用 被動掃描,并在WLAN節點以小于約每小時5千米的速率移動時允許WLAN節點 在不丟棄互聯網協議語音電話對話的前提下進行重新關聯。
實現本文公開的裝置、系統和方法可用于利用備用的接收鏈和相關器處理器 來執行被動掃描以減少用于另外的接入點被動掃描的時間。
盡管發明性概念可包括802.xx實現(例如,802.11、 802.11a、 802.11g、 802.11n、 802.11 HT、 802.16等)的示例性上下文中所述的實施例,但權利要求不限于此。本 發明的各實施例可被實現為任何有線或無線系統的一部分。各例子還可包括包含諸 如但不限于可在無線個人區域網(WPAN)、無線局域網(WLAN)、無線城域網 (WMAN)、無線廣域網(WWAN)、蜂窩網絡、第三代(3G)網絡、第四代(4G)網絡、 通用移動電話系統(UMTS)及類似的通信系統內使用的多載波無線通信信道(例如, OFDM、 DMT等)的實施例。
形成本文的一部分的附圖作為說明而不是限制示出了其中可實施本發明的具
體實施例。足夠詳細地描述所示的實施例以使本領域的技術人員能夠實施本文公開 的教示。可利用并從中得出其它實施例,以在不背離本公開的范圍的情況下進行結 構和邏輯上的替換和改變。因此,該詳細的描述不應視為限制的意思,且各實施例 的范圍僅由所附權利要求書連同授權的全范圍等價技術方案來限定。
本發明的這些實施例在本文中僅僅為了方便起見可單獨或共同地用術語"發 明"來稱呼,并且如果實際上公開了一個以上發明或發明概念,則不旨在將本申請 的范圍自愿地限于任何單個發明或發明概念。因此,盡管本文示出并描述了各具體 實施例,但計劃實現相同目的的任何安排可取代所示的具體實施例。本公開旨在覆 蓋各實施例的任何和全部改變或變型。本領域的技術人員在仔細閱讀以上描述后可 明白上述實施例的組合以及未在本文中具體描述的其它實施例。
提供本公開的摘要以符合要求使讀者能快速確定技術公開的特性的摘要的
C.F.R.§1.72(b)。提交摘要同時要理解它不是用于解釋或限制權利要求書的范圍或 含義。此外,在以上詳細描述中,可看到為了簡化公開內容的目的在單個實施例中 將各個特征組合在一起。該公開方法不應解釋為需要比每一個權利要求中明確敘述 的更多的特征。相反,可發現本發明主題在于少于單個公開的實施例的所有特征。 因此,所附權利要求書被結合在該詳細描述中,其中每一個權利要求獨立地作為一
單獨的實施例。
權利要求
1.一種裝置,包括處理多鏈無線局域網(WLAN)節點中的分組的媒體訪問控制(MAC)模塊;所述WLAN節點中耦合到所述MAC模塊以維持涉及所述WLAN節點的WLAN關聯的第一接收鏈;所述WLAN節點中耦合到所述MAC模塊、與所述第一接收鏈搭配并且未被分配成參與所述WLAN關聯的第二接收鏈;以及耦合到所述第二接收鏈以在所述第一接收鏈維持所述WLAN關聯期間被動掃描至少一個接入點的相關器處理器。
2. 如權利要求l所述的裝置,其特征在于,所述至少一個接入點不是涉及所 述WLAN節點的當前WLAN關聯中的參與者。
3. 如權利要求l所述的裝置,其特征在于,還包括 耦合到所述第二接收鏈以控制接收鏈被動掃描頻率的壓控振蕩器。
4. 如權利要求l所述的裝置,其特征在于,所述相關器處理器包括數字信號 處理器。
5. 如權利要求1所述的裝置,其特征在于,所述相關器處理器包括信標前同 步碼相關器。
6. 如權利要求1所述的裝置,其特征在于,所述WLAN關聯根據電氣與電 子工程師協會802.11規范以傳統模式操作。
7. —種系統,包括-處理多鏈無線局域網(WLAN)節點中的分組的媒體訪問控第ij(MAC)模塊; 所述WLAN節點中耦合到所述MAC模塊以維持涉及所述WLAN節點的WLAN關聯的第一接收鏈;所述WLAN節點中耦合到所述MAC模塊、與所述第一接收鏈搭配并且未被分配成參與所述WLAN關聯的第二接收鏈;耦合到所述第二接收鏈以在所述第一接收鏈維持所述WLAN關聯期間被動掃 描至少一個接入點的相關器處理器;以及耦合到所述第二接收鏈以接收來自所述至少一個接入點的至少一個信標分組 的全向天線。
8. 如權利要求7所述的系統,其特征在于,所述至少一個接入點不是所述WLAN關聯中的參與者。
9. 如權利要求7所述的系統,其特征在于,所述媒體訪問控制(MAC)模塊耦 合到所述相關器處理器。
10. 如權利要求7所述的系統,其特征在于,所述相關器處理器被編程為識 別來自所述至少一個接入點的信標分組。
11. 如權利要求7所述的系統,其特征在于,所述被動掃描在小于約IO秒的 時間內在所述WLAN節點所配置到的WLAN頻帶中的所有信道上執行。
12. —種方法,包括利用多鏈無線局域網(WLAN)節點中的第一接收鏈來維持WLAN關聯;以及 在所述第一接收鏈維持所述WLAN關聯期間利用所述WLAN節點中與所述第一接收鏈搭配的第二接收鏈來被動掃描至少一個接入點,其中所述第二接收鏈未被分配成參與所述WLAN關聯。
13. 如權利要求12所述的方法,其特征在于,所述至少一個接入點不是涉及 所述WLAN節點的所述WLAN關聯中的參與者。
14. 如權利要求i2所述的方法,其特征在于,還包括 制止進入功率節省模式,同時執行所述被動掃描。
15. 如權利要求14所述的方法,其特征在于,還包括在復位狀態下維持由所述WLAN節點發送的媒體訪問控制首部中的功率管理位。
16. 如權利要求12所述的方法,其特征在于,還包括 將所述WLAN節點從所述WLAN關聯解除關聯。
17. 如權利要求12所述的方法,其特征在于,還包括 將所述WLAN節點與所述至少一個接入點中的一個相關聯。
18. 如權利要求12所述的方法,其特征在于,還包括 根據電氣與電子工程師協會802.11規范操作所述WLAN節點。
19. 一種包括具有相關聯的信息的機器可訪問介質的制品,其中所述信息在 被訪問時使得機器執行以下動作利用多鏈無線局域網(WLAN)節點中的第一接收鏈來維持WLAN關聯;以及 在所述第一接收鏈維持所述WLAN關聯期間利用所述WLAN節點中與所述 第一接收鏈搭配的第二接收鏈來被動掃描至少一個接入點,其中所述第二接收鏈未 被分配成參與所述WLAN關聯。
20. 如權利要求19所述的制品,其特征在于,所述信息在被訪問時使得機器執行以下動作在檢測到約最小數量的接入點后選擇性地禁用所述被動掃描。
21. 如權利要求19所述的制品,其特征在于,所述信息在被訪問時使得機器執行以下動作當所述WLAN節點以小于約每小時5千米的速率移動時允許所述WLAN節 點在不丟棄互聯網協議語音電話對話的前提下進行重新關聯。
全文摘要
各裝置和系統以及方法和制品可用于利用多鏈無線局域網(WLAN)節點中的第一接收鏈來維持WLAN關聯,并用于被動掃描一個或多個接入點同時維持關聯。被動掃描可利用WLAN節點中與第一接收鏈搭配的第二接收鏈來執行,其中第二接收鏈未被分配成參與WLAN關聯。
文檔編號H04B1/38GK101185246SQ200680009419
公開日2008年5月21日 申請日期2006年3月31日 優先權日2005年3月31日
發明者S·韋克斯曼 申請人:英特爾公司